allnex will participate at China Coat 2018 to be held at the China Import & Export Fair Complex Guangzhou from Dec 4th to Dec 6th. Visitors to stand 2.1E15-20 can step into the world of resins and meet experts to learn all about allnex comprehensive, green advanced technology portfolio which has variety of applications in automotive and transportation, industrial wood and metal, constructions and packaging and ink, among others. The professionals will represent all technologies of allnex, consisting of Liquid Resins & Additives, Radcure UV/EB Curable Coating Resins & Additives, Powder Coating Resins & Additives and Crosslinkers.
